Computer Simulation of braid material microstructure have been in the spotlight of people in recent years. However, the finite element anlysis model of braided material microstructure has the particularity. Conventional methods are difficult to establish the finite element analysis model in the ABAQUS.User can combine Object-oriented programming language Python and the graphical user interface provided by ABAQUS/CAE to solve this problem. The automatic establishment of the complex models could improve the work efficiency obviously.ABAQUS is one of the most advanced nonlinear finite element analysis software in the whole world. It focus on calculating with wide functionality and performance of the simulation.Although ABAQUS provides widely function for users, learning to use of the software requires the porfessional knowledge.It will spent lots of time to learn to use the software.Therefore, using the Python written the finite element analysis model of the kernel. Users can fast, easy, accurate modeling.ABAQUS also provides an interface for the secondary development, through the graphical user interface (GUI) for secondary development. The complicated issue of the modeling process are resolved successfully.User only need to enter the relevant parameters in the graphical user interface,the Model can be established.The article mainly discusessed the methods on Computer Simulation for braid material microstructure and its realization through program, which includes researches on Several braided structures.The main tasks are as follows:Developed a 3D-Weave the modeling program, designed and developed parametric GUI interface.Developed chopped fiber braided structure modeling program.Developed Z_Pin type of braided structure modeling program.Solve the chopped fiber, chopped fiber and Z-Pin fiber intersection problem.Using ABAQUS for the computer simulation and design of braided stucture,It is established the finite element analysis model for further study to the mechanical properties.This approach not only play a powerful calculation functions of ABAQUS, avoiding the tedious manual operations and reduce the use of difficulty,and has some practical significance.
